How to Layer Outdoor Lighting for Maximum Impact

The secret to a beautifully lit outdoor space is layering — combining different types of lighting at varying heights and intensities to create depth and dimension. Here's a simple framework:

  • Ground level: Pathway lights and garden statue lights anchor the space and define borders.
  • Mid level: Wall-mounted lanterns and fence lights add warmth at eye level.
  • Overhead: Hanging lanterns, string lights, or eave lights create a canopy effect that makes any space feel magical.

Start with one layer and build from there — even a single set of solar pathway lights can dramatically improve the look and feel of your yard.

Solar vs. Plug-In Outdoor Lights: Which Is Right for You?

Both options have their place depending on your setup:

  • Solar lights are ideal for areas without easy access to power outlets. They're wire-free, eco-friendly, and low-maintenance. Best for pathway lights, garden accents, and hanging lanterns.
  • Plug-in lights offer more consistent brightness and are better suited for areas where you need reliable, high-output illumination — like a covered patio or permanent eave installation.

For most decorative purposes, solar is the clear winner for convenience and sustainability.

Tips for Choosing the Right Outdoor Lighting

  • Check the IP rating: Look for IP65 or higher for lights exposed to rain and weather.
  • Consider light color: Warm white (2700K–3000K) creates a cozy, inviting atmosphere. Cool white is better for security lighting.
  • Think about placement: Measure your space before buying to ensure you have enough lights for full coverage.
  • Match your style: From rustic lanterns to sleek modern fixtures, choose lights that complement your home's architecture and outdoor furniture.
